salut a tous
j'ai deux forms et je veux le premier est le principal j'ai un boutton qui ouvre le 2eme mais moi je veux passer quelques parametres a cet form
comment faire ?
salut a tous
j'ai deux forms et je veux le premier est le principal j'ai un boutton qui ouvre le 2eme mais moi je veux passer quelques parametres a cet form
comment faire ?
Une solution propre (à mon avis) est de surcharger la methode New (constructeur) et de rajouter en paramètres les variables que tu veux .
wi mais ca marche pas tout le temps
je veux savoir si je mets ces parametres en Public je peux les recuperer de l'autre Form ?
Tu peux préciser ??wi mais ca marche pas tout le temps
Sinon tu peux mettre des variables publiques a ton formulaire
cette variable sera accessible par :
Code : Sélectionner tout - Visualiser dans une fenêtre à part public var1 as string
Ca te vas 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 dim FormSuivant as new FormQueTuVeux() FormSuivant.var1 = "test" FormSuivant.show()
Merci c'est la meme idee
je vais les essayer
Bonjour,
Tu peux aussi utiliser les propriétés.
Cela t'évite les variables Public.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 Private PNumSrvI As Integer 'propriété Public Property PNumSRv() As Integer Get PNumSRv = PNumSrvI End Get Set(ByVal value As Integer) PNumSrvI = value End Set End Property
Bon boulotJean
Partager